Skip to content

GitLab

  • Projects
  • Groups
  • Snippets
  • Help
    • Loading...
  • Help
    • Help
    • Support
    • Community forum
    • Submit feedback
    • Contribute to GitLab
  • Sign in / Register
poezio
poezio
  • Project overview
    • Project overview
    • Details
    • Activity
    • Releases
  • Repository
    • Repository
    • Files
    • Commits
    • Branches
    • Tags
    • Contributors
    • Graph
    • Compare
  • Issues 178
    • Issues 178
    • List
    • Boards
    • Labels
    • Service Desk
    • Milestones
  • Merge Requests 8
    • Merge Requests 8
  • CI / CD
    • CI / CD
    • Pipelines
    • Jobs
    • Schedules
  • Operations
    • Operations
    • Incidents
    • Environments
  • Packages & Registries
    • Packages & Registries
    • Package Registry
    • Container Registry
  • Analytics
    • Analytics
    • CI / CD
    • Repository
    • Value Stream
  • Members
    • Members
  • Collapse sidebar
  • Activity
  • Graph
  • Create a new issue
  • Jobs
  • Commits
  • Issue Boards
  • poezio
  • poeziopoezio
  • Issues
  • #3369

Closed
Open
Opened Jan 10, 2018 by Administrator@root

Improve contextualized commands (between different tabs)

Having distinct commands between the different tabs (MucTab, InfoTab, ConversationTab, etc.) is often source of confusion, and is quite annoying. Commands being slightly different from one tab to another, commands for InfoTab not being accessible from a MucTab (even though there's no such command in MucTab), etc.

Individual commands can be improved to include more or less context depending on the Tab, and error messages can also be improved to tell the user why a command is not available (and where/how it can be used).

To help progress with this, individual commands should have their own issues.

  • #3395 (closed) Allow /add outside InfoTab
  • #3449 (closed) Allow /embed in all kinds of tabs
  • #3470 Allow /block in any tab
  • #3471 (closed) /reconnect doesn't work outside of InfoTab
Edited Mar 21, 2019 by Maxime Buquet
To upload designs, you'll need to enable LFS and have admin enable hashed storage. More information
Assignee
Assign to
None
Milestone
None
Assign milestone
Time tracking
None
Due date
None
Reference: poezio/poezio#3369